I networked with a professor and had a talk w/ him over the phone before application.

At the beginning, he asked me what he could do for my application. I said I'd like to introduce myself and get some info. about his research details. Then, we exchanged information about both my and his previous and current research. He even described the content and scope of his pending grant project, which perfectly matches my background. Finally, we talked about money, research assistantship from him. He said the following points:

1) His current grants have been saturated and a new grant application is still pending. The final decision comes out around next April.

Well, based on my knowledge of grant applications in my field (biomedical), he's quite likely to know his score in Jan. or Feb., which means he'll unofficially know the final decision then. Since all admitted student will be supported by the department for the 1st year, he only starts to pay me from his grant from the 2nd year, if I join his group. But, the department requires all student find an advisor before Christmas and so I'm gonna have to "secure" a future RA position in order to get admitted in the very beginning.

2) When I asked him if it was appropriate to indicate him in the SoP, he said "you're more than welcome to do that."

3) I explicitly asked him if I can join his group, working on his new grant project as my PhD dissertation, if it'll get approved next April. He said "absolutely." But, meanwhile, he mentioned several other faculty members within the department, whose research may be related to my background as well, but sorta remotely.

He didn't make any explicit, or literal, commitment to "carry me over" the departmental admission process. But my friend said I'd have a big chance of getting admitted based on the professor's words about his grant application, which implies he's quite confident in getting this grant. I checked out his grant application history since 2000 and it looks really neat.

So, guys, what do you think about my odds? And, what do you think I should do from now till the admission decision comes out? The department has notified me my application had been sent to faculty for review and the decision should come out by early Feb.

It is understandable that he is not in position to tell you about admission because as he said he has no secure money for you right now. Plus, in some schools, an individual profession may not guarantee any admission decision.

I also had interviews with two different professors, and we only discussed about how well our research interests are aligned. I would say you'd better think your odd is about a half. It would be good to your mental health in case things go bad (ex. his funding application is denied, or any other never expectable situations.)
